A Huawei Case Study
Nanjing Municipal Government needed a citywide wireless broadband network to support “Smart Nanjing,” improve public services, and prepare for the 2013 Asian Youth Games and 2014 Youth Olympic Games. Its existing options, including Wi‑Fi, WiMAX, public 3G, and TETRA expansion, could not deliver the performance, reliability, bandwidth, and scalability required for a large, complex city and major sports venues. Huawei was selected to provide its eLTE solution.
Huawei implemented an end-to-end eLTE network that unified fixed and mobile communications, integrated fragmented information systems, and enabled citywide voice, video, and data services for public security, traffic, firefighting, emergency response, healthcare, and utilities. During the games, Huawei’s solution supported fixed and mobile surveillance and coordinated dispatch across command centers, organizers, security, and transportation, helping ensure reliable communications and event success. The result was a scalable, lower-cost-to-manage network with improved emergency communications and a stronger foundation for a smarter city.
